    About the role

    This position is for a transactional attorney with strong commercial and some corporate law background. The position will report to the Associate General Counsel and will be primarily responsible for the preparation, negotiation and control of most corporate contracts; assist with some compliance matters; and support the company's mergers and acquisition activity, including managing and conducting due diligence, contract review and negotiation, and provide contract training to business associates throughout the organization.
